Erfhan Drako is a photographer who delves into the depths of human emotion, crafting evocative portraitures that explore themes of self-discovery, solitude, and introspection. His work captures the subtle nuances of the inner self, transforming fleeting moments of vulnerability into timeless visual stories. With each photograph, he invites viewers to pause, reflect, and connect with the silent, universal narratives that define the human experience.
As a private photographer, Erfhan works closely with his collaborators to create image series that are deeply personal and rich with meaning. He takes the time to understand individual stories, ensuring that every photograph reflects their unique emotions and experiences. This collaborative approach allows him to craft visual narratives that feel intimate and authentic, capturing the essence of his subjects from a profound perspective.
With his ability to distill complex emotions into striking simplicity, Erfhan’s work has been featured in the pioneering edition of NOISE Singapore Showcase by the National Arts Council, Singapore and recognized at the NanyangConnect Photography Awards by Nanyang Technological University, Singapore.
